Repair of windows made from upvc Cost
The kind of window and the work required will determine the price of upvc window repairs near me. Most often, repairs to a double-paned window are more costly than repairs to a single-pane window.
For example, you may have to replace the seals and hinges in your window. Broken window springs could make the sash stick when you open the window. A damaged lock or handle can also make your windows vulnerable to burglars.
There are many reasons your windows need to be repaired. Broken glass, hinges that aren't aligned correctly or loose hinges are only some of the reasons why your windows need to be repaired. Faulty seals or a faulty spring or balance are other possible causes.
If you're looking to find a cheap way to fix your window DIY repair for your window using upvc can be the answer. Before you begin, you should know the amount you'll spend on the repairs.
It's cheaper to replace just a single pane of glass rather than replacing a whole window According to most homeowners. You can save hundreds of dollars by fixing your window rather than replacing it.
However the cost of replacing a damaged frame could be quite costly. These can be expensive due to the rot that could develop when wood is exposed to humidity. When you replace the frame, you'll be required to remove all the decayed sections and replace them with new wood.
Depending on the size of your window, you could pay between $75-$300 to have your windows repaired. It's important to note that you'll need two persons to complete the task in addition to having more than one window it's likely you'll save money.
If you need to replace your window screen, you'll be required to purchase the screen itself. Screens are priced differently, dependent on their thickness and mesh material. Replacement screens can cost as low as $150 to $350.
In addition, to the materials that you'll need for repairing your window made of upvc You will also have to think about the amount of time required to complete the work. The majority of companies charge by the hour, so you might want to take a look at quotes to see what you can spend on.
